Carbon County

The Commonwealth of Pennsylvania contains the county of Carbon. As of the 2020 census, 64,749 people were living there. The county is located in the state's Northeast Pennsylvania region.

The county shares borders with Schuylkill County to the west, Monroe County to the east, Luzerne County to the north, and Lehigh and Northampton counties in the state's Lehigh Valley region to the south. The county lies roughly 117 miles (188 km) west of New York metropolis, the biggest metropolis in the country, and 33 miles (53 km) northwest of Allentown, the third-largest city in the state.

Originally established as Mauch Chunk in 1818, Jim Thorpe serves as the county seat. Carbon County is traversed by the Lehigh River, a 109-mile (175-kilometer) tributary of the Delaware River. 

 

Commonly Asked Questions About Carbon County

 

What city is the county seat? 

The county seat is Jim Thorpe.

 

What is the population?

As of 2023, the population is 65,458.

 

What is the largest borough? 

The largest borough is Palmerton.

 

How many towns are in Carbon County, PA?

There are 23 municipalities in the area.
